The movie centers around a young hipster girl who loves to party. One day, she has to deal with taking care of naughty niece that she has never met before and on top of it all, she is trying to sort out her past love that could somehow affect her future. Edit Translation

This movie is quite short, especially when comparing it to movie's these days that run for at least 2 hours. I was contemplating watching this movie because of it only being 44 minutes long, but i'm glad i didn't make that stop me from watching it. I'm a big fan of thai romcoms and this one will be added to my must watch list. The movie is really a jem, and since it's only 44 minutes long, there wasn't a single second where i was bored. The movie is simple yet quite complicated at the same time. The movie is also very cleanly filmed and doesn't rush through anything.

it's a heartwarming movie that centres around a girl in her 20's and a child that she is forced to take care of while her sister(the mother of the child) goes on a business trip. I liked this movie because it centers around these two characters and their growth together, rather than wasting screen time on unnecessary love lines, although there still is a minor one. Their relationship builds throughout the film and you could really feel the chemistry with the two. the child is also extremely cute so beware of that. The movie builds the viewers emotions towards the two characters throughout the film, so you may need a tissue box. Overall, there is definitely a really great message that is sent with this movie that will touch anybody's hearts.

They say the first impression is too important !
Well this is what happened to me while watching this movie ! "Present Perfect" was my first ever Thai movie , and to be honest I was extremely doubtful about watching it . I think the poster attracted me , but when I read the summary I was like : This is a very simple story ! I mean I can mention over 10 movies with the same plot ... But they say , in today's Cinema industry It's not the adventures of movie that matters the most ! It's the way YOU MAKE IT ! And this movie did it the BEST WAY EVER !
This very simple story is about an alone (a little) pensive young girl , Pam , who tries hard to comfort her spiritual wounds by entertaining herself with parties , people , drinks , loud music etc !
One day UK enters her life ! a naughty cute kid who amazingly changes Pam's empty , dark world and I won't brag if I say UK actually brings her to LIFE !
The complictaed , irrelevant relationship of Pam & Uk greatly grows when Pam accepts that she can do nothing but entering her pure , childish world and becoming a brand new person !
I loved the way they showed a child's true feeling towards what most people do ! The things we might enjoy so much but to them , they're boring , ridiculous and completely useless (the same feeling of most adults about the children's acts , you know ! ) !!!
Acting was so good but let me confess that nobody's acting was as GREAT as that little star , UK ! She made me like : WOW !!! she's a hidden super star !
MUSIC WAS GREAT ! I had no idea of Thai music but it was a roller-coster of emotions for me !
I will surly recommend this amazing family movie to everyone and ... though it was my fist Thai movie , I'm pretty sure that It won't be my last ^^
